How to Hang a Glass Ball Vase Fish Bowl

Glass ball vase fish bowls are sometimes used as decorative accessories in home interiors. Whether they are filled with fish, potpourri or a potted plant, the glass fish bowl shape can be a challenge to hang. One simple solution is to make a two-strand beaded hanger. The beaded strands fit beneath the glass fish bowl in a cross configuration so that the vase can hang securely. Instructions

    • 1

      Measure the circumference of the glass ball vase fish bowl from rim to rim. Measure the desired length of the beaded hanger from a ceiling or other hook to the top of the bowl's rim. Double the hanging length measurement and add it to the circumference measurement. For example, if the desired hanging length is 36 inches and the bowl is 15 inches around from rim to rim, double 36 as the hanger has two sides, then add 15 to get the overall length of each beaded strand.

    • 2

      Cut two lengths of 22-gauge craft wire equal to the overall length of the beaded strand, plus two inches.

    • 3

      Thread a crimp bead over one end of one wire strip. Thread a large jump ring. Fold one inch at the end of the wire over the jump ring and back through the crimp bead. Crimp the bead closed with crimping pliers.

    • 4

      Thread 4mm beads to the crimp bead. Cover the wire tail with the first few beads that you thread. Fill the wire to within one inch of the end.

    • 5

      Thread a crimp bead behind the last 4mm glass bead. Fold the end of the wire over the opposite side of the jump ring. Feed the wire tail back through the crimp bead. Crimp the bead closed with crimping pliers.

    • 6

      Repeat Steps 3, 4 and 5 to make the other beaded strand. Hang the jump rings over a one- to two-inch planter hook where you plan to place the glass ball vase fish bowl. You can screw a planter hook into a ceiling joist or a wall stud to hang the fish bowl.

    • 7

      Center the bowl inside the beaded strands. Situate the strands so that one is at the east, west, north and south points of the glass bowl.
